Introduction
Guetzli is a JPEG encoder that aims for excellent compression density at high
visual quality. Guetzli-generated images are typically 20-30% smaller than
images of equivalent quality generated by libjpeg. Guetzli generates only
sequential (nonprogressive) JPEGs due to faster decompression speeds they offer.
Building
On POSIX systems
- Get a copy of the source code, either by cloning this repository, or by
downloading an
archive and
unpacking it. - Install libpng.
If using your operating system
package manager, install development versions of the packages if the
distinction exists.- On Ubuntu, do
apt-get install libpng-dev
. - On Fedora, do
dnf install libpng-devel
. - On Arch Linux, do
pacman -S libpng
. - On Alpine Linux, do
apk add libpng-dev
.
- On Ubuntu, do
- Run
make
and expect the binary to be created inbin/Release/guetzli
.

On macOS
To install using Homebrew:
1. Install Homebrew
2. brew install guetzli
To install using the repository:
1. Get a copy of the source code, either by cloning this repository, or by
downloading an
archive and
unpacking it.
2. Install Homebrew or MacPorts
3. Install libpng
* Using Homebrew: brew install libpng
.
* Using MacPorts: port install libpng
(You may need to use sudo
).
4. Run the following command to build the binary in bin/Release/guetzli
.
* If you installed using Homebrew simply use make
* If you installed using MacPorts use CFLAGS='-I/opt/local/include' LDFLAGS='-L/opt/local/lib' make
With Bazel
There’s also a Bazel build configuration provided. If you
have Bazel installed, you can also compile Guetzli by running bazel build -c opt //:guetzli
.
Using
Note: Guetzli uses a large amount of memory. You should provide 300MB of
memory per 1MPix of the input image.
Note: Guetzli uses a significant amount of CPU time. You should count on
using about 1 minute of CPU per 1 MPix of input image.
Note: Guetzli assumes that input is in sRGB profile with a **gamma of
2.2**. Guetzli will ignore any color-profile metadata in the image.
To try out Guetzli you need to build or
download the Guetzli binary. The
binary reads a PNG or JPEG image and creates an optimized JPEG image:
guetzli [--quality Q] [--verbose] original.png output.jpgguetzli [--quality Q] [--verbose] original.jpg output.jpg
Note that Guetzli is designed to work on high quality images. You should always
prefer providing uncompressed input images (e.g. that haven’t been already
compressed with any JPEG encoders, including Guetzli). While it will work on other
images too, results will be poorer. You can try compressing an enclosed sample
high quality
image.
You can pass a --quality Q
parameter to set quality in units equivalent to
libjpeg quality. You can also pass a --verbose
flag to see a trace of encoding
attempts made.
Please note that JPEG images do not support alpha channel (transparency). If the
input is a PNG with an alpha channel, it will be overlaid on black background
before encoding.
